Gutter Installation: Types, Costs and Why Gutters Protect the Roof Too

By Services Accessible Editorial Team· Published · 20 min read

Quick answer

Gutter installation means hanging a continuously sloped trough along the roof edge, with drip edge, hangers, and downspouts set to carry runoff away from the fascia, siding, and foundation instead of letting it sheet straight down. Material, gutter size, roof complexity, and downspout count drive the price more than any national average, so a written, itemized local estimate beats an online calculator.

A roof does its job of shedding water long before anyone thinks about where that water goes next. Gutter installation is the unglamorous half of a weathertight house: the trough-and-downspout system that catches roof runoff and routes it away from the fascia, the siding, and the foundation instead of letting it fall straight down in a curtain. This guide covers what a proper installation actually involves, how materials and gutter size affect both performance and price, what drives the cost when no single national number tells the whole story, when the job is safe to do yourself and when it isn't, and how the right setup changes by region: a system built for a Buffalo winter and one built for a Houston downpour are not the same project.

What Gutters Actually Do for a Roof and a Foundation

Look at any roof and the physics are simple: rain lands on a sloped plane and runs to the lowest edge, the eave, where it has to go somewhere. A gutter installation is what decides where "somewhere" is. Done right, it catches that runoff in a trough hung along the fascia, carries it sideways with a steady fall, and drops it out a downspout well away from the house. Skip it, or let an old system fail, and the water sheets off the edge in a curtain, landing exactly where a house can least afford it: against the fascia board, down the siding, and into the soil a few inches from the foundation.

That last part is the one homeowners underestimate. A roof that sheds a heavy storm's worth of water onto a narrow strip of dirt next to the footing is running a slow, repeating experiment in soil saturation. Over a few seasons that pattern shows up as basement dampness, efflorescence on the foundation wall, or a crawlspace that never quite dries out, the kind of standing-moisture conditions the EPA points to as a starting point for indoor mold growth. It's also why water-damage restoration groups like IICRC treat controlling moisture at a building's envelope as step one, long before anyone needs a dehumidifier in the basement, and why FEMA's guidance on protecting homes from water damage includes routing roof drainage well clear of the structure.

Picture a 1980s split-level with sagging aluminum gutters and a dark, streaked band on the siding under every seam: that's not a paint problem, it's a drainage problem, and it's one of the most common things a roofing crew gets called out for on a house that otherwise looks fine. Signs the Old Gutters Are Past Saving

Some signs point to a quick fix. Others mean the whole run needs to come down. Here's roughly the order a roofing crew sees them, most common first:

  1. Hangers pulling out of the fascia. The gutter separates from the roofline in a visible gap, sags between brackets, or tips forward under the weight of wet leaves. This is usually a fastening problem, not a material problem, and it's often fixable by re-hanging with longer screws into solid wood.
  2. Flat or reversed pitch. Water sits in the trough after a storm instead of running to the downspout: standing water, algae streaks, or mosquito activity in the run. A section that's lost its fall (the built-in slope toward the outlet) needs to be re-hung, not patched.
  3. Rust-through or split seams on older galvanized steel or aging sectional aluminum. Pinhole rust and hairline cracks at the joints show up as thin drip lines staining the siding below, worse after every rain.
  4. Overflow during hard rain, even when clean. If water pours over the front lip in a heavy downpour and the gutters aren't clogged, the system is undersized for the roof it's draining, a sizing problem covered below, not a cleaning problem.
  5. Chalking, fading, or peeling paint on the gutter face itself, usually meaning the finish has reached the end of its service life even if the metal underneath is still sound, cosmetic on its own, but a signal the whole system is aging out at once.

One or two of these on an otherwise sound system is a repair call. Three or more, especially hangers pulling loose in multiple spots, is usually the point where a full gutter installation costs less over several years than another round of patch repairs.

Gutter Types and Materials, Side by Side

Every gutter sold today is either sectional (pre-formed lengths joined with connectors) or formed on site from a coil of metal on a portable roll-forming machine, so a long wall gets one continuous run with no joints except at corners and end caps. The on-site method costs more per foot and cuts down on leak-prone joints; sectional costs less and is easier for a crew to replace piecemeal later. Material choice matters just as much as the forming method:

MaterialHandling and weightHow it agesWhere it fits best
AluminumLight, easy to form on site, holds paint wellWon't rust; can dent in hail or under a falling limbThe default choice for most houses in most climates
VinylLightest, cheapest, snaps together by handCan go brittle and crack in hard freezes; UV fades it over timeMild climates, budget replacements, DIY jobs
Galvanized or Galvalume steelHeavier, needs more support, harder to cut and fitHandles snow load and ladder contact better; can rust once the coating is scratched throughSnow country, roofs with heavy ice and debris load
CopperHeaviest, priciest, usually soldered by a specialistNeeds no paint; develops a weathered patina instead of rustingHistoric homes and houses where the gutter is meant to be seen

Profile shape is a smaller decision but still worth knowing: K-style gutters (the crown-molding-like profile on most American houses) hold more water for their height than half-round gutters, which is why half-round shows up mostly on older and historic homes chasing a specific look rather than maximum capacity. Picking the Right Gutter Size for Roof Runoff

Bigger isn't automatically better, but undersized gutters overflow no matter how well they're installed. The right gutter size for roof runoff depends on how much roof area drains into each run and how hard the rain comes down in your area, not just the size of the house.

Choosing 5-inch versus 6-inch gutters Decision flow: start by checking roof pitch, roof plane size, and local rain intensity. A one-story roof with moderate pitch and typical rainfall fits a standard 5-inch K-style gutter. A steep pitch, a large roof plane, or intense short-burst rain points toward 6-inch or oversized gutters, often paired with an extra downspout. Your situation5-inch K-style6-inch or oversized
One-story house, moderate roof pitch, typical rainfallUsually plenty of capacityOverkill for most runs
Steep roof pitch or a large, unbroken roof plane feeding one runCan overflow in a hard downpourHandles the faster runoff better
Region that gets intense, short-burst rain (tropical storms, high-desert monsoon patterns)Marginal during the heaviest eventsRecommended, sometimes with an extra downspout added
Long, uninterrupted gutter run with only one downspoutStruggles at the far end of the runBetter paired with a second downspout regardless of gutter width

A good installer walks the roof, counts the drainage area (the roof square footage actually feeding each gutter run) and the number of downspouts, and sizes the system to that math instead of just matching whatever was there before. If the old gutters overflowed constantly, upsizing during replacement is usually the fix, not a bigger argument with the gutter guards.

How a Proper Gutter Installation Goes, Step by Step

A crew that knows what it's doing follows roughly the same sequence on every roof — a straightforward ranch or a place with a dozen corners and three roof planes:

  1. Measure and plan the run. Total linear footage, corner count, downspout locations, and any obstacles (a deck roof, a bay window, a chimney) get mapped before any material shows up.
  2. Strip the old system and prep the fascia. Rotten fascia board gets replaced now, not after the new gutter is hung over it: hanging a gutter on soft wood just guarantees a repeat call in a year or two.
  3. Set the drip edge or gutter apron so roof runoff sheds behind the back of the gutter instead of running down the fascia and behind the new trough.
  4. Mark the slope line from the high point of the run down to each downspout outlet, then hang the first and last hangers to that line before anything else goes up.
  5. Set the intermediate hangers tight enough that the gutter won't sag under a full load of wet leaves or an ice load, keeping the pitch consistent the whole way.
  6. Cut and fit the gutter — or, for a one-piece system, run the coil through the roll-forming machine, a portable tool that shapes one continuous, joint-free gutter straight off the coil, on site to the exact wall length, sealing corners and end caps as they go.
  7. Hang the downspouts and route them to daylight, a splash block, or a buried drain line, well clear of the foundation.
  8. Flush-test the whole run with a hose before the crew leaves, watching every joint and corner for a drip and checking that water actually reaches and clears each downspout.

That last step is the one corners get cut on. A rushed crew packs up before the hose test, and any joint that's going to weep does it on the homeowner's schedule instead of the installer's.

Gutter Guards Worth It?

Every guard style promises to end gutter cleaning. None of them fully deliver on that promise, but the good ones cut cleaning frequency by a real amount and keep large debris (whole leaves, pine-needle mats, tennis balls) out of the trough.

Micro-mesh screens block the most debris but need periodic brushing when fine grit or asphalt shingle granules cake onto the mesh. Reverse-curve (surface-tension) guards shed leaves well in a hard rain but can struggle in a light drizzle, where water tends to follow the curve rather than drop straight through. Foam inserts are the cheapest and easiest DIY option but degrade faster and can hold moisture against the gutter metal. Brush-style guards are simple and inexpensive but the least effective in a yard with heavy tree cover.

The honest answer to whether gutter guards are worth it depends on what's actually falling on the roof. A house shaded by pines or oaks gets real value from a decent mesh system: fewer ladder trips, less risk of ice damming from packed leaf debris. A house with no overhanging trees is paying for a problem it barely has. Either way, a guard is an added line item on the estimate, not a substitute for correct pitch and hanger spacing, and some manufacturers will void a product warranty if the wrong guard style goes on their gutter.

What Gutter Installation Costs

There's no single verified national survey of gutter installation costs in the data behind this guide, so treat any flat number you see online, including a lot of the online calculators, with some skepticism. What's true everywhere is that gutter installation cost per foot (priced by the linear foot, the standard unit contractors quote in) is the figure most estimates lead with, and that per-foot price swings hard based on a handful of factors:

What's on the estimateWhat moves the priceSource
MaterialVinyl and standard aluminum sit at the low end; steel, copper, and half-round profiles cost more per foot in both material and laborNot in a verified survey; standard trade pricing factor
Sectional vs. on-site formedA coil-fed, joint-free run typically costs more per foot than pre-formed sectional pieces, since it needs a specialized machine and truckNot in a verified survey; standard trade pricing factor
Corners, valleys, and roof complexityEvery inside or outside corner, plus custom flashing at a valley, adds labor beyond a simple straight runNot in a verified survey; standard trade pricing factor
Fascia conditionRotten fascia board found mid-job means added carpentry before the new gutter can be hung, usually priced as a line itemNot in a verified survey; standard trade pricing factor
Downspout count and routingExtending a downspout to daylight, tying into a buried drain, or adding downspouts to fix an undersized system all add to the totalNot in a verified survey; standard trade pricing factor
Gutter guardsPriced separately per foot on top of the base gutter installation, and the range varies a lot by guard styleNot in a verified survey; standard trade pricing factor

Because the gap between a basic vinyl job and a copper, on-site-formed system with guards is enormous, the only number worth trusting is a written, itemized estimate for your actual house — material, linear footage, corner count, and downspouts spelled out, not a single lump figure. Get two or three of them before signing anything.

DIY or Hire a Pro?

Gutter work spans a wide range of difficulty. Cleaning a single-story ranch's gutters from a sturdy ladder is a Saturday project for most homeowners. Reworking the pitch (the gutter's built-in slope toward the downspout) on a two-story colonial with a steep roof is a different job entirely.

TaskRealistic DIY?Why
Cleaning debris out of existing gutters (single story)Yes, with a stable ladder and a helperLow height, no cutting or fastening involved
Resealing a leaking joint or end capOften yesA tube of gutter sealant and basic prep handle most small leaks
Replacing a single damaged sectionSometimes, if the pitch of the existing run is soundMatching the exact profile and re-hanging to the same slope is the tricky part
Full tear-off and new gutter installation on a two-story fasciaNot recommended for most homeownersFall risk, fascia repair, and getting the pitch right over a long run all compound
Cutting and fitting corners, matching pitch across multiple runsNoSmall angle errors show up as standing water and overflow later
Any work near an overhead power service mast or lineNoLadder and metal gutter work near a live service drop is a job for a professional every time

The honest dividing line isn't cost, it's height and complexity. A one-story cleaning job with a good ladder is low risk. Anything involving a second story, a steep pitch, or fascia carpentry shifts the balance toward a professional crew that carries the right ladders, harnesses, and insurance for the job.

Ladder Safety and When to Call a Pro Instead

Most gutter injuries have nothing to do with the gutter itself — they happen on the ladder. A straight or extension ladder needs to rest against something solid enough to hold it, and a gutter is not that thing.

Never lean a ladder directly against the gutter — the lip will flex or crush under the load and take the ladder down with it, so set the ladder against the fascia or roof edge with a stand-off stabilizer, or move it to solid trim.

A few other rules matter more than people think: keep three points of contact at all times, never lean out sideways to reach "just a little farther" (walk the ladder instead), and skip the ladder entirely on wet grass, ice, or a slope you can't get level footing on. If a storm just tore hangers loose and a section is swinging free over a walkway or a driveway, that's not a ladder job at all — rope off the area underneath and get it looked at by someone who does this for a living. Working on a steep-pitch roof to fix a gutter from above instead of from a ladder is its own, higher-risk category — fall protection (a harness anchored to the structure, not just good boots) is standard practice for a roofing crew and not something to improvise on a Saturday.

How to Choose a Gutter Installer

A gutter installation is small compared to a full reroof, but the vetting is the same. Start with the basics: is this a business with a permanent address and a landline, not just a truck and a sign?

  • Proof of insurance — general liability and workers' compensation, not just a claim of being "insured." Ask for a certificate naming your address, not a photo of one.
  • Licensing where it applies — contractor licensing rules for gutter and exterior work vary by state and sometimes by county, so ask directly what license number covers this job and confirm it's current rather than assuming.
  • Manufacturer or trade certification — installers who also do roofing work are sometimes affiliated with a program run through the National Roofing Contractors Association or a shingle manufacturer's contractor network, worth asking about even though it isn't required for gutter work specifically.
  • A written, itemized estimate — material, gauge or thickness, linear footage, downspout count and routing, guard line item if included, disposal of the old system, and a start-to-finish timeline, all on paper before a deposit changes hands.

Red flags worth walking away from: a price that only exists "if you sign today," a request for full payment up front, no local references, or a crew that shows up without a ladder stabilizer or fall protection on a two-story job. Gutter Maintenance: Keeping a New System Working

New gutters, installed correctly, are close to maintenance-free for the first year or two. After that, gutter maintenance becomes a twice-a-year habit that keeps the whole system doing its job, ideally paired with a full roof inspection so both get checked at once.

Clear debris in late fall, after the last leaves have dropped, and again in early spring, once seed pods and winter debris have accumulated — more often under heavy tree cover. While you're up there (or watching a pro do it), check for the same signs covered earlier: sagging sections, pulled hangers, standing water after a hose test, and any new dents from a storm. After any hail event at or above the National Weather Service's severe threshold — hailstones one inch across or larger — it's worth a quick walk of the gutter line along with the roof, since the same hail that dents a roof vent or shingle tab dents gutters and downspouts just as easily.

Trim back branches that overhang the roofline; a single overhanging limb feeds more debris into one gutter run than the rest of the roof combined, and it's also a common cause of a hanger snapping loose in a windstorm. Downspout extensions and splash blocks are worth checking too — they get kicked out of place by mowing and foot traffic more often than people expect, which quietly undoes a well-installed system by dumping water right back next to the foundation.

Regional Notes: Freeze Belt to Hurricane Coast

A gutter system built for a Phoenix bungalow and one built for a Buffalo colonial should not look the same, even if the roof size is identical.

Freeze Belt

In the northern tier, ice is the bigger threat, not rain volume. Ice built up in a clogged or flat-pitched gutter backs water up under the shingles above it — the start of an ice dam, covered in more detail in the companion guide on ice dams and roof leaks. Steel gutters or reinforced hangers handle the added weight of ice better than a light aluminum system on marginal fasteners.

Hail Alley

The central Plains states see the highest hail exposure in the country. 5,432 major hail events were recorded nationally in 2025, with Texas, Kansas, Oklahoma, Nebraska, and Missouri topping the list, according to NOAA Storm Prediction Center data compiled by the Insurance Information Institute. In that stretch of the country, dented gutters and downspouts after a hail event are common enough that many insurers expect a claim to cover the roof and the gutters together rather than as separate items.

Hurricane Coast

Along the Gulf and Atlantic coasts, the concern is wind-driven volume and fastener strength, not ice. Hangers spaced tighter than the bare minimum, and fasteners rated for wind uplift rather than standard screws, keep a gutter system attached through a tropical storm instead of peeling off in sheets. Downspouts sized for a fast, heavy burst of rain matter more here than almost anywhere else in the country.

Arid and Wildfire-Adjacent Regions

Less rain doesn't mean no gutter needs — monsoon-pattern downpours in the Southwest can overwhelm an undersized system in minutes even in a place that's dry most of the year. In wildfire-adjacent areas, a metal guard system that keeps dry pine litter and embers from collecting in the gutter is a real defensive-space consideration, not just a debris issue.

Whatever the region, checking local NOAA climate normals for typical rainfall intensity, and following seasonal home-preparedness guidance like Ready.gov's severe-weather checklist, is a better starting point than assuming a national average tells you anything about your roof.

Frequently asked questions

Is gutter installation something I can do myself?
Cleaning existing gutters or resealing a small leak is realistic for most homeowners with a stable ladder. A full gutter installation, especially on a two-story fascia or a steep roof, involves fall risk, fascia carpentry, and getting a consistent pitch across a long run — details that are hard to get right without experience, and easy to get wrong in ways that only show up during the next hard rain.
How much does gutter installation cost?
There's no single trustworthy national figure, since price swings widely by material, sectional versus on-site-formed gutters, roof complexity, and downspout count. The only number worth relying on is a written, itemized estimate for your specific house — material, linear footage, corners, and downspouts spelled out. Get two or three quotes rather than trusting a flat online calculator.
Why is gutter installation so expensive on some houses?
Complexity drives the price more than square footage does. A house with many corners, valleys, a steep roof pitch, rotten fascia that needs replacing first, or an upgrade to steel, copper, or an on-site-formed system will cost more per foot than a simple single-story run in standard aluminum, even on a smaller home.
Are gutters covered by homeowners insurance?
Sudden storm damage — a branch that crushes a run, hail that dents a section — is typically covered the way other wind and hail damage is. Wind and hail losses made up 40.7% of homeowner claim payouts in 2022, with an average claim severity of $13,511, according to the Insurance Information Institute. Gradual wear, rust, or damage from years of neglect usually is not.
Sectional or one-piece: what's the best way to install gutters?
One-piece, on-site-formed gutters have fewer joints and therefore fewer places to leak, which makes them the better long-term choice on most houses. Sectional gutters cost less and are easier to repair piecemeal later, which still makes sense on a budget job or a house where a future partial replacement is likely.
Do I need 5-inch or 6-inch gutters?
A 5-inch K-style gutter handles a typical one-story roof with moderate pitch just fine. A steep roof, a large unbroken roof plane, a region with intense short-burst rain, or a long run with only one downspout all push the decision toward 6-inch or larger, sometimes with an added downspout instead of just a wider trough.
Are gutter guards worth the extra cost?
For a house shaded by pines or oaks, a decent mesh or reverse-curve guard cuts cleaning frequency in a real way and reduces the ice-dam risk that comes from packed leaf debris. For a house with little overhanging tree cover, guards mostly add cost for a problem that barely exists. No guard style eliminates cleaning completely.
How are gutter downspouts and hangers installed?
Hangers get set to a marked slope line, starting with the first and last bracket at each end of a run, then filled in tightly enough to prevent sagging under a full leaf or ice load. Downspouts attach at the low point of each run and route to daylight, a splash block, or a buried drain line well clear of the foundation.
Is a gutter system actually necessary?
For most houses, yes. Without one, roof runoff sheets straight down next to the foundation, which over time contributes to basement dampness, soil erosion, and siding stains — the kind of standing moisture that groups like the EPA associate with mold-friendly conditions. A house with a very wide roof overhang and sandy, fast-draining soil is the rare exception where the risk is lower.
How often do gutters need maintenance?
Plan on clearing debris twice a year — late fall after leaves drop and early spring — more often under heavy tree cover. Check again after any hail event at or above the National Weather Service's one-inch severe threshold, since the same storm that dents a roof usually dents the gutters and downspouts too.
